I _doubt_ there is code expecting the default year when unspecified to actually be 1900.
Change that default to any old year with a leap year (1904?) and it'll still (a) stand out as a special year that can be looked up should it wind up being _used_ as the year in code somewhere and (b) not fail every four years for people just parsing to extract Month + Day values. |
